Copper is NOT money, and can never be money.

I just bought a 15 kilo copper bullion bar.  It was $360.  With copper at $4.32/pound, the bar is 33 pounds, and thus has $142 worth of contained copper.
The mark-up on the copper bar is 150% over spot! 

Copper 1 oz. rounds would contain about 29 cents worth of copper, but cost at least 70 cents just in manufacturing costs, for a markup of 240% over spot!

So, why did I buy the 15 kilo copper bar?  So I'd have a sample to show people, to show why copper is not money, of course!

The physical example of the copper bar will utterly refute the nonsense of people who claim that anything can be money, and that it makes no difference whether money is silver, gold, or copper.  I'll be able to tell them to "Go ahead, put the 15 kilo bar in your pocket," or I could say, "Go ahead then, pay me a 50% premium for my silver; it's better than the copper!"

Source: https://bestcopperbars.com/Home_Page.php

So, $360 in copper is a 15 kilo, or a 33 pound block, at 150% over spot.

About $360 in silver is 10, 1 oz. rounds, at 5.6% over, for $355.

About $360 in gold is one, 1/4 oz. gold piece, at 13% over spot, for $399.
